Transaction 95907260cb2f4a2a906c31e791b242964aa7189a990b4efbf5c6849658e0847f

1 Input
2 Outputs
  • 95907260cb2f4a2a906c31e791b242964aa7189a990b4efbf5c6849658e0847f:0
  • value  4741988
    address  1KCZFT163nw4iyoZLCdWMERa6VEQrxp98d
  • 95907260cb2f4a2a906c31e791b242964aa7189a990b4efbf5c6849658e0847f:1
  • value  170999675
    address  3HNyZkMMPEQrCbdephs1fD1F8ZK9xoP26j